Does a monolithic industrial structure necessarily lead to a backward economy and fewer jobs?
Not necessarily. An economy with a single industrial structure does not necessarily lead to economic backwardness and fewer jobs. If the local industrial structure is single, but the development of this single industry is better, can provide enough jobs, and the level of economic development is also higher, then this single industrial structure will not lead to economic backwardness and fewer jobs.
